Privacy Policy

Effective August 3, 2026 · Published by J.R. Ratliff

In brief: HauntLog works offline, requires no account, and does not send investigation records or evidence to the publisher or a HauntLog server.

Information HauntLog handles

HauntLog allows users to enter investigation locations, dates, team-member names, research, field notes, equipment records, review findings, and related information. Users may also capture or import photographs, audio recordings, videos, PDFs, and other evidence files.

Local storage and data collection

HauntLog stores its database and imported evidence locally in private storage on the user’s Android device. HauntLog does not require an account and does not transmit investigation records or evidence to the publisher or to a HauntLog server.

HauntLog does not include advertising, analytics, behavioral tracking, third-party cloud synchronization, or a publisher-operated collection service. The publisher does not collect, sell, or share personal information through the application.

Microphone, camera, and files

HauntLog requests microphone access only when the user chooses to record audio evidence. Photograph and video capture is performed through the device’s camera application. File access occurs only when the user selects a file, chooses a backup or report destination, or initiates sharing through Android.

Sharing and exports

HauntLog can create PDF reports and portable backup archives. The user chooses where those files are saved and whether they are shared. Information sent through another application or storage provider is governed by that provider’s privacy practices.

Data retention and deletion

Records remain on the device until the user edits or deletes them, clears HauntLog’s application storage, restores a backup that replaces the current database, or uninstalls the application. Deleting a HauntLog record may also delete evidence copies managed in HauntLog’s private storage. It does not delete the user’s original source file outside HauntLog.

Security and backups

HauntLog uses Android private application storage. Users are responsible for protecting access to their devices and for storing exported reports and backup archives securely. No storage method can be guaranteed to be completely secure.
